Scotland's National Record of the Historic Environment records Embo House as Castle (medieval)(possible), House (period Unassigned). The official map says its point is accurate as follows: NGR given to the nearest 1m. The record does not by itself mean that the public may enter the place.
Embo House, located in Caithness, Scotland, is a medieval tower house that was likely built in the late 15th or early 16th century by the influential Sinclair family, who were prominent in the region. It is remembered as an example of early Scottish tower house architecture and for its historical association with the Earls of Caithness.
